Socializing
Choosing the Right Web Server: Apache, Nginx, or LiteSpeed?
Choosing the Right Web Server: Apache, Nginx, or LiteSpeed?
The eternal debate over whether to use Apache, Nginx, or LiteSpeed as a web server is one of the most contentious in the industry. This article aims to clarify the differences and help you make an informed decision based on your specific requirements and preferences.
Firstly, it is important to understand that the choice between these web servers is not about which one is better in an absolute sense; rather, it depends on your specific needs and use case. The performance, resource utilization, and specific features of each server play crucial roles in determining the best choice for you.
Understanding the Differences
A matter of personal preference, the choice between Apache, Nginx, and LiteSpeed is heavily influenced by your familiarity with each server and the specific requirements of your project. Here's a breakdown of each:
Nginx
Nginx is known for its high performance and efficiency. It offers more speed due to its lightweight design, making it an excellent choice for high-traffic websites. However, Nginx has a smaller feature set compared to Apache. While Nginx excels in serving static content, it may require additional modules or configuration for complex applications.
Apache
Apache, on the other hand, is renowned for its extensive range of features and strong compatibility with plugins and modules. It is highly adaptable to various operating systems and has a vast user base, making it a popular choice for many developers. However, this comes at the cost of performance, which can be a trade-off in high-traffic scenarios.
LiteSpeed
LiteSpeed strikes a balance between speed and feature-richness. It offers the performance benefits of Nginx while providing many of the features of Apache. This makes it an excellent choice for those looking to enjoy the best of both worlds. LiteSpeed is also highly adaptable and supports a wide range of web technologies, making it a versatile option.
Use Case Considerations
The choice of web server depends largely on your use case. If your primary concern is performance and you are willing to manage a smaller feature set for high-traffic websites, Nginx is an ideal choice. For those who require a wide range of features and compatibility, Apache is the go-to option. LiteSpeed combines the best of both worlds, making it suitable for a broader range of applications.
A Personalized Approach
To help you make the best choice, consider the following factors:
Performance Needs: If speed and efficiency are crucial, Nginx or LiteSpeed might be the better choice. Feature Requirements: If you need a wide range of features and strong compatibility, Apache is more suitable. Resource Utilization: LiteSpeed offers a balanced approach, optimizing both performance and feature set.Conclusion
In conclusion, the choice between Apache, Nginx, and LiteSpeed is not about which is inherently better but rather which best meets your specific needs. The debate over these web servers has been ongoing since Nginx's release, and while both Apache and Nginx continue to be widely used, LiteSpeed has emerged as a contender offering a compelling combination of speed and features.
Ultimately, the choice comes down to your personal preferences, the requirements of your project, and your familiarity with each server. By carefully evaluating these factors, you can make an informed decision that will lead to a more efficient and effective web server setup.
-
Securing Digital Privacy: A Comprehensive Guide to Reading Deleted Text Messages
Securing Digital Privacy: A Comprehensive Guide to Reading Deleted Text Messages
-
Should Puerto Rico’s Governor Resign? Reflections and Analysis
Should Puerto Rico’s Governor Resign? Reflections and Analysis The recent politi